NABI BIOPHARMACEUTICALS ANNOUNCES

PRELIMINARY RESULTS OF ITS SELF-TENDER OFFER

Rockville, Maryland, July 31, 2012—Nabi Biopharmaceuticals (NASDAQ: NABI) (the “Company”) today announced the preliminary results of its “modified Dutch auction” tender offer, which expired at 12:00 midnight, at the end of the day, New York City time, on Monday, July 30, 2012. Based upon preliminary results, the Company expects to accept for payment an aggregate of 14,547,996 shares of its common stock at a purchase price of $1.68 per share, for an aggregate cost of approximately $24.4 million, excluding fees and expenses relating to the tender offer. The 14,547,996 shares expected to be purchased are comprised of 13,690,476 shares the Company offered to purchase and 857,520 shares to be purchased pursuant to the Company’s right to purchase up to an additional 2% of the shares outstanding immediately prior to the commencement of the tender offer. The total number of shares the Company expects to accept for payment represents approximately 33.93% of the Company’s outstanding shares of common stock as of July 1, 2012, the last day prior to commencement of the tender offer.

The Company has been informed by American Stock Transfer & Trust Company, LLC, the depositary for the tender offer, that based on a preliminary count, 18,430,349 shares were properly tendered and not properly withdrawn at or below a purchase price of $1.68 per share, making the tender offer oversubscribed by 4,739,873 shares. For this purpose, shares tendered at or below $1.68 per share will include shares tendered by those persons who indicated, in their letter of transmittal, that they are willing to accept the price determined in the tender offer. As a result of the over-subscription, the preliminary proration factor for the tender offer is approximately 78.9%. All shares purchased in the tender offer will receive the same price.

The number of shares to be purchased, the price per share and the proration factor are preliminary and are subject to change. The actual number of shares to be purchased, the final price per share and the final proration factor will be announced following the completion by the depositary of the confirmation process. Payment for the shares accepted for purchase under the tender offer will occur promptly following the depositary’s confirmation process. Any shares tendered and not purchased will be returned to the tendering shareholders promptly thereafter.
